A next virtual presidential debate? Donald Trump announces he will not participate!

Steph Deschamps / September 8, 2020

 

The second presidential debate between Republican President Donald Trump and his Democratic rival Joe Biden will be held virtually to ensure the safety of candidates in the face of the coronavirus, organizers announced Thursday. A modality that the American president declines.

 

"The two candidates will participate (in the debate) from separate and remote locations," while the moderator and a panel of Americans selected to interview the candidates will be in Miami, Florida, the organizing committee said in a statement.

 

These new modalities of the debate, still scheduled for October 15, are announced a week after the revelation of Donald Trump's contamination by the coronavirus. The latter announces that he will not participate.
